Description Marc Mendez 2012-12-22 14:27:45 UTC
Description of problem:
Testing an home-made app.

Version-Release number of selected component:
jack-audio-connection-kit-1.9.8-10.fc17

Additional info:
libreport version: 2.0.18
abrt_version:   2.0.18
backtrace_rating: 4
cmdline:        /usr/bin/jackd -dalsa -dhw:0 -r44100 -p1024 -n2
crash_function: AssertPort
kernel:         3.6.6-1.fc17.x86_64

truncated backtrace:
:Thread no. 1 (9 frames)
: #4 AssertPort at ../common/JackGraphManager.cpp:44
: #5 Jack::JackGraphManager::AssertPort at ../common/JackGraphManager.cpp:40
: #6 Jack::JackGraphManager::GetPort at ../common/JackGraphManager.cpp:75
: #7 Jack::JackGraphManager::CheckPorts at ../common/JackGraphManager.cpp:706
: #8 Jack::JackEngine::PortConnect at ../common/JackEngine.cpp:846
: #9 Jack::JackLockedEngine::PortConnect at ../common/JackLockedEngine.h:219
: #10 Jack::JackSocketServerChannel::HandleRequest at ../posix/JackSocketServerChannel.cpp:292
: #11 Jack::JackSocketServerChannel::Execute at ../posix/JackSocketServerChannel.cpp:563
: #12 Jack::JackPosixThread::ThreadHandler at ../posix/JackPosixThread.cpp:59
